    I'll hand it to this year's Madden, you definately don't just get a cookie cutter experience against the CPU every game in franchise mode. In my last two games, I won 52-47 vs Dallas, and then 13-9 vs the Jets.

    IMO, the biggest changes in the game, playing on All Pro with default sliders, are that they've toned down the DL, resulting in far less pressure on the CPU QB (though still a realistic number of sacks), and massively toned down the play making ability of the human team DBs. Through 11 games in the regular season, my corners have exactly zero picks. Jones, Aikens and Misi(!!!) share the team lead with three each, two of Rashad's coming in one early season game.

    This leads to good CPU QBs being able to sustain drives and put points on the board, and keeping the human offense off the field, leading to closer games. I didn't stop Dallas from scoring a touchdown when the had the ball until the 3rd quarter, when I stripped Romo and ran it back for a TD.

    I play on All Pro. Sometimes with adjusted sliders, but right now everything at default. I almost always play as a DL on defense unless I need to switch to someone else to make a tackle. In recent years, they've started to penalize diving for tackles (the square button on PS) by making it a big play button. I only do it when I have a guy lined up square, and then I sometimes still miss. Safer not too a lot of the time.
